Frequently Asked Questions about Glendale

How much are Studio apartments in Glendale?

There are currently 3,216 Studio Apartments in Glendale with rent ranges from $1,395 to $4,166 with an average price of $2,302.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Glendale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Glendale ranges from $1,550 to $8,216 with an average monthly rent of $2,734.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Glendale c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Glendale range from $1,970 to $15,921.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,553.

How expensive are Glendale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 649 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Glendale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,250 to $26,596 - averaging $4,986 for the location.
